Export Formats
While there are many libraries and frameworks that work directly with Tiled maps, Tiled also supports a number of additional file and export formats, as well as exporting a map to an image.
Exporting can be done by clicking File > Export. When triggering the menu
action multiple times, Tiled will only ask for the file name the first time.
Exporting can also be automated using the --export-map
and
--export-tileset
command-line parameters.
Several Export Options are available, which are applied to maps or tilesets before they are exported (without affecting the map or tileset itself).
Note
When exporting on the command-line on Linux, Tiled will still need an X server to run. To automate exports in a headless environment, you can use a headless X server such as Xvfb. In this case you would run Tiled from the command-line as follows:
xvfb-run tiled --export-map ...
